Understanding the 6012 Ball Bearing


The 6012 ball bearing is a deep groove ball bearing, which is characterized by its deep raceway grooves that can accommodate both radial and axial loads. With an inner diameter of 60 mm and an outer diameter of 95 mm, the 6012 bearing can handle substantial loads while maintaining a compact profile. The width of the bearing, typically around 18 mm, further contributes to its strength and durability.


This series benefits from design features that enhance performance. The races are crafted from high-quality steel, which minimizes wear and tear. Additionally, many variations of the 6012 bearing come equipped with seals or shields, providing protection against contaminants. This feature significantly extends the bearing's operational life, making it a preferred choice for many industries.


Applications of the 6012 Series


The 6012 ball bearing finds its applications across numerous sectors. One of the primary industries that utilize this bearing type is the automotive sector. Here, it is used in various components, including electric motors, gearboxes, and pumps, where smooth rotation and reduced friction are crucial for performance efficiency.


In the industrial machinery sector, the 6012 bearing is commonly found in conveyor systems, fans, and various types of equipment where reliability is key. The ability to withstand harsh operating conditions—such as dust, dirt, and moisture—makes it especially valuable in manufacturing environments.

Moreover, the home appliance industry also employs 6012 ball bearings in washing machines, refrigerators, and HVAC systems, helping these devices operate quietly and efficiently. The versatility of this bearing type underlines its importance not just in heavy machinery but also in everyday household items.
